
虚拟化技术不仅提高了硬件资源的利用率,还大大简化了系统管理和维护
而在虚拟化环境中,快照功能无疑是一项非常重要的特性,它能够在关键时刻为虚拟机提供即时备份和恢复能力
那么,Hyper-V有快照吗?答案是肯定的
本文将详细解析Hyper-V的快照功能,探讨其工作原理、使用方法以及在实际应用中的优势
一、Hyper-V快照功能概述 Hyper-V快照是Hyper-V虚拟化平台提供的一种即时备份机制,它允许管理员在某一时刻捕获虚拟机的完整状态,包括内存、处理器状态、虚拟硬盘内容等
通过创建快照,管理员可以在虚拟机出现问题或需要回滚到某一特定状态时,快速恢复虚拟机的正常运行
Hyper-V快照功能不仅简单易用,而且非常高效
它不需要额外的存储空间来存储整个虚拟机的备份,而是采用增量备份的方式,只记录自上一次快照以来虚拟机发生的更改
这种方式大大节省了存储空间,同时也提高了快照创建和恢复的速度
二、Hyper-V快照的工作原理 Hyper-V快照的工作原理基于虚拟硬盘(VHD或VHDX)的快照技术
当管理员为虚拟机创建快照时,Hyper-V会执行以下操作: 1.冻结虚拟机:首先,Hyper-V会暂停虚拟机的运行,以确保在创建快照时虚拟机状态的一致性
2.保存内存状态:然后,Hyper-V会将虚拟机的内存内容保存到一个特殊的文件中,这个文件通常被称为“快照文件”或“AVHDX文件”
这个文件包含了虚拟机在快照创建时刻的内存状态
3.记录磁盘更改:接下来,Hyper-V会为虚拟机的每个虚拟硬盘创建一个差异磁盘(AVHDX文件)
差异磁盘用于记录自快照创建以来虚拟硬盘上发生的所有更改
4.恢复虚拟机运行:最后,Hyper-V会解冻虚拟机,使其恢复正常运行
此时,虚拟机将继续在原始虚拟硬盘上运行,但所有的更改都会记录在差异磁盘上
当管理员需要恢复到快照时,Hyper-V会丢弃差异磁盘中的所有更改,并将虚拟机恢复到快照创建时的状态
这包括恢复内存内容、撤销磁盘更改等
三、如何使用Hyper-V快照功能 使用Hyper-V快照功能非常简单,以下是基本步骤: 1.打开Hyper-V管理器:首先,管理员需要打开Hyper-V管理器,这是管理Hyper-V虚拟化环境的图形用户界面
2.选择虚拟机:在Hyper-V管理器中,管理员需要选择要创建快照的虚拟机
3.创建快照:在虚拟机的“操作”菜单中,管理员可以选择“创建快照”选项
然后,系统会提示管理员输入快照的名称和描述
管理员可以根据需要为快照命名,并添加一些描述性信息以便日后识别
4.管理快照:创建快照后,管理员可以在Hyper-V管理器中查看和管理快照
每个虚拟机都可以有多个快照,管理员可以根据需要创建、删除或恢复快照
5.恢复快照:当需要恢复快照时,管理员只需在快照列表中选择要恢复的快照,然后选择“恢复”选项即可
系统会提示管理员确认恢复操作,一旦确认,虚拟机将恢复到快照创建时的状态
四、Hyper-V快照功能的优势 Hyper-V快照功能在实际应用中具有许多优势,以下是其中的一些主要优势: 1.即时备份:Hyper-V快照提供了一种即时备份机制,允许管理员在需要时快速捕获虚拟机的完整状态
这对于需要频繁备份和恢复的环境来说非常有用
2.高效存储:Hyper-V快照采用增量备份的方式,只记录自上一次快照以来虚拟机发生的更改
这种方式大大节省了存储空间,同时也提高了快照创建和恢复的速度
3.简化管理:通过Hyper-V快照功能,管理员可以轻松管理虚拟机的备份和恢复操作
无需额外的备份软件或复杂的备份策略,只需在Hyper-V管理器中创建和管理快照即可
4.快速恢复:当虚拟机出现问题或需要回滚到某一特定状态时,管理员可以通过恢复快照来快速恢复虚拟机的正常运行
这大大缩短了恢复时间,降低了停机风险
5.支持多种场景:Hyper-V快照功能适用于多种场景,包括系统更新、软件安装、测试环境等
管理员可以在进行这些操作之前创建快照,以便在出现问题时快速恢复
五、Hyper-V快照功能的实际应用案例 以下是一些Hyper-V快照功能在实际应用中的案例: 1.系统更新:在进行系统更新之前,管理员可以为虚拟机创建快照
如果更新过程中出现问题导致虚拟机无法正常运行,管理员可以通过恢复快照来快速恢复虚拟机的状态
2.软件安装:在安装新软件之前,管理员可以为虚拟机创建快照
如果新软件与现有系统不兼容或导致系统崩溃,管理员可以通过恢复快照来撤销安装操作
3.测试环境:在测试环境中,管理员可以使用Hyper-V快照功能来快速创建和恢复不同的测试场景
这有助于测试人员快速验证软件的稳定性和兼容性
4.灾难恢复:在灾难恢复场景中,Hyper-V快照可以作为虚拟机备份的一部分
当虚拟机受到病毒攻击、硬件故障等灾难性事件影响时,管理员可以通过恢复快照来恢复虚拟机的正常运行
六、注意事项与最佳实践 虽然Hyper-V快照功能非常强大和高效,但在使用过程中仍需注意以下事项和最佳实践: 1.定期清理快照:虽然Hyper-V快照采用增量备份方式节省存储空间,但长时间保留大量快照仍然会占用大量磁盘空间
因此,管理员应定期清理不再需要的快照以释放存储空间
2.避免频繁创建快照:虽然Hyper-V快照功能简单易用,但频繁创建快照可能会对虚拟机的性能产生一定影响
因此,管理员应根据实际需要合理控制快照的创建频率
3.测试快照恢复:为了确保在需要时能够顺利恢复快照,管理员应定期测试快照恢复功能
这有助于发现潜在的问题并及时解决
4.结合其他备份策略:虽然Hyper-V快照功能非常强大,但它并不能完全替代其他备份策略
管理员应结合实际需求制定全面的备份计划,以确保虚拟机的数据安全
七、总结 综上所述,Hyper-V快照功能是Hyper-V虚拟化平台提供的一项非常重要的特性
它允许管理员在关键时刻捕获虚拟机的完整状态,并在需要时快速恢复虚拟机的正常运行
通过合理使用Hyper-V快照功能,管理员可以大大提高虚拟机的可靠性和可用性,降低停机风险和数据丢失风险
因此,对于使用Hyper-V虚拟化平台的企业和数据中心来说,掌握和充分利用Hyper-V快照功能是非常必要的
Linux技巧:掌握cp与mv命令
Hyper-V是否支持快照功能解析
VMware密钥14:解锁高效虚拟化的秘诀
Xshell缺失rz指令:解决指南
VMware官方更新下载地址大全,一键获取最新版本!
ROS内核揭秘:基于Linux的强大支撑
Hyper-V声音配置全攻略
Hyper-V声音配置全攻略
Hyper-V快照功能对硬盘大小的影响
Hyper-V识别USB设备全攻略
Hyper-V是否支持iOS补丁解析
Hyper-V识别USB设备技巧揭秘
Hyper-V是否支持NAT模式详解
Hyper-V识别U盘教程:轻松接入步骤
“Hyper-V是否支持Win7系统安装”
Hyper-V识别U盘:简易操作指南
检查Hyper-V是否已安装的简易方法
Hyper-V识别U盘启动教程
Hyper-V开启必要性探讨